It serves two things. One is "Dragon Breath", which are sweet corn puffs dipped in liquid nitrogen, so you eat them and puff "smoke". The other is sliced up seasoned mango. The dragon breath is best shared with friends, both because the gimmick wears off on about six bites and because the n2 evaporates. But it's worth doing once for the selfie. So you'd hope the mango can draw return customers. Meh. It was clearly not ripe yet, and is mostly sour more than sweet. Most of the seasonings are chili based, which works for grown ups, not so much for kids. It was a good alternative to cookies, but meh.
